• php 调用方法 的使用

    功能要求定义一个Animal类,其中包括$name、$age、$weight、$sex属性和run()和eat()方法,在run()方法中输出“Haha. I can run!”,在eat()方法中输出“Haha. I can eat!”。创建一个Animal类的对象,并分别调用run()和eat( 2024-11-23 11:15:04
  • php 二维数组查找

    在一个 n * m 的二维数组中,每一行都按照从左到右递增的顺序排序,每一列都按照从上到下递增的顺序排序。请完成一个高效的函数,输入这样的一个二维数组和一个整数,判断数组中是否含有该整数。示例现有矩阵 matrix 如下:[[1, 4, 7, 11, 15],[2, 5, 8, 12, 19],[3 2024-11-23 10:17:15
  • JAVA、ASP.NET、PHP、Python——谁是最适合的Web开发语言?

    WEB编程语言,分为WEB静态语言和WEB动态语言,WEB静态语言就是通常所见到的超文本标记语言 (标准通用标记语言下的一个应用 ),WEB动态语言主要是ASP,PHP,JAVASCRIPT,JAVA,CGI等计算机脚本语言编写出来的执行灵活的互联网网页程序。ASP.NETASP.NET又称为ASP 2024-11-23 10:02:14
  • php Lumen框架加载env过程详解

    Lumen框架加载env的过程可以分为三步,第一步、读取env,第二步、将env数据放在系统环境变量中,第三步、释放环境变量第一步、读取env从程序入口中的index.php中可以看到,在lumen框架启动的时候先包含了bootstrap.php文件,而在bootstrap.php文件中完成了对en 2024-11-23 09:32:58
  • php与 mongo

    1,简介mongoDB(http://www.mongodb.org)是一种 NoSQL 的文档型的数据库管理系统。MongoDB是一个介于关系数据库和非关系数据库之间的产品,是非关系数据库当中功能最丰富,最像关系数据库的。他支持的数据结构非常松散,是类似 json的bjson格式,因此可以存储比较 2024-11-23 09:03:32
  • jsp php和JAVA的区别

    网站开发客户端编程语言俗语就是前端,前端设计中使用了三种语言:HTML,CSS和JavaScript,HTML和CSS是网页设计的基础,这大家都知道。JavaScript被用于添加网站的动态视图,但是有很多人对JS、Java和PHP分不清。1、JavaScript与Java1.1、JavaScrip 2024-11-23 08:48:45
  • md5 ,PHP花式绕过大全

    做了这么长的时间的ctf,现在总结一下自己做过的题,记录一下各种可能会存在绕过的php函数,持续更新。1.preg_replace ($pattern , $replacement , $subject )其中 $pattern为正则表达式$replacement为替换字符串$subject 为要搜 2024-11-23 08:33:47
  • initialize ——对某php后台管理系统的审计

    目录0x01 框架结构0x02 Admin.php 任意修改管理员用户名及密码 SQL注入0x03 Index.php 用户留言处存储型XSS0x04 Controller.php 任意增删改查数据表内容 任意文件上传0x05 一些XSS 结语0x01 框架结构采用thin 2024-11-22 11:30:03
  • PHP 返回 Json 字符串,这2个关键点,你别大意了

    引言很多时候如果手动写 PHP,不使用框架,并且是 API 接口,应该怎么返回json数据呢?离开框架还能不能写应用,这是对一个程序员基本功最好的检验。本文就说一说在PHP中如何返回json格式的数据。学习时间直接上代码,很简短,我们逐行讲解:$data = ['code' => 1, 'ms 2024-11-22 09:20:03
  • 黑客攻击pack php 包,“劫持”数亿软件包

    Bleeping Computer 网站披露,一个化名“neskafe3v1”的网络攻击者“黑进” PHP 软件包集中式存储库 Packagist 中 ,获取了四个不太活跃账户的访问权限,劫持十四个软件包。据悉,这些软件包累计安装已超数亿次。有意思的是,包“劫持”事件发生后,这名网络攻击者联系了 B 2024-11-22 08:34:30